grabbed from Pluvious in another group:
make the below changes to the appropriate INI file, after removing the
read-only attribute.

SmallFont10__d=DX2_Font,0.6,0.80
MediumFont16__d=DX2_Font,0.6,0.80
HudFont12__d=DX2_Font,0.6,0.80
HudFont14__d=DX2_Font,0.6,0.80
HudFont16__d=DX2_Font,0.6,0.80
HUD_HelpText__d=DX2_Font,0.6,0.80
HUD_SmallText__d=DX2_Font,0.6,0.80
HUD_CornerHelpText__d=DX2_Font,0.6,0.80
HUD_DataLink__d=DX2_Font,0.6,0.80
HUD_Inventory__d=DX2_Font,0.6,0.80
HUD_Convo__d=DX2_Font,0.6,0.80

Also you can fix the mouse lag effect by setting the threshold to 0.
Search for this command : "MouseLagThreshold=75".

Also in the user.ini in your doc folder. ..uncheck read only and change
this:

W=MoveForwardBackward 1.000000

and replace with the following:

W=MoveForwardBackward 0.800000

Makes it seem more like a PC FPS instead of a console one.
